About The Wildlife Foundation of Florida
Focusing on the Future
of Florida’s Fish and Wildlife
The Wildlife Foundation of Florida, Inc. was formed on September 29,
1994, as a nonprofit organization to provide assistance, funding and
promotional support to contribute to the health and well-being of
Florida's fish and wildlife resources and their habitats. We are the
citizen-support organization of the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ation
Commission.
The Wildlife Foundation of Florida is preeminently an advocate for Florida’s fish and wildlife resources. A not-for-profit, non-political, financing, and action group, we are dedicated to preserving Florida’s fish and wildlife for future generations. Now in our second decade of service, we function to raise funds and to build support for the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ission and other organizations engaged in science-based nature conservation, management, education, and research activities. For example, the Foundation:
- Finances programs to preserve and restore the unique, diverse plants, animals, and natural communities of Florida.
- Builds effective partnerships with communities, businesses, organizations, and people throughout the State.
- Creates opportunities for residents and visitors to use, enjoy, and learn about the State’s fish and wildlife resources.
